I was just thinking recently about how quiet Level-5 has been with Ni no Kuni since 2013’s Wrath of the White Witch and, well, there’s that. During the PlayStation Experience, Namco Bandai (its international publisher) announced a follow up role-playing game for PS4, Ni no Kuni II: Revenant Kingdom.

It, “features an all new cast of charming characters, an emotional storyline, and innovative gameplay design,” so gone is milquetoast Oliver, replaced with the goofy-haired Evan, the boy king. He even has the red cape. Roland, this time, is the visitor from another world — an adult (I think?) and less scruffy Swaine stand-in. And then there’s that kick ass fighting woman who dies, which is a bummer.

It all looks quite nice, but famed animation house Studio Ghibli (Spirited Away, The Cat Returns) doesn’t appear to be involved this time around, though Level-5 is using the same visual style from the last collaboration, as well as Ghibli collaborator Yoshiyuki Momose on character design. Frequent Ghibli composed Joe Hisaishi, who did the music for the last game, is also doing the music this time around (it’s great!). Level-5 CEO Akihiro Hino will serve as story and general director.
